With the Forsaken expansion for Destiny 2, the Reef and the Awoken are back in the spotlight. In anticipation of the upcoming fall addon, YouTuber Andy Edition has summarized the backstory of the people in a detailed lore video.
Awoken in focus of Forsaken: With the Forsaken expansion for Destiny 2, Bungie is increasingly focusing the story on the Awoken. The plot of the upcoming fall expansion mainly revolves around the Guardians’ revenge against the murderer of Cayde-6 – Prince Uldren, an Awoken prince.

Moreover, it is also quite possible that fans will finally learn more about the fate of Queen Mara Sov – Uldren’s sister.
Home and history of the Awoken will also be important: But the home of the Awoken – the Reef – also plays a significant role in Forsaken. In addition to the Shattered Shore, a new location in the Reef, the Guardians will also visit the Dreaming City in their hunt for Uldren. This picturesque place, which is also a new endgame location, is the home of the Awoken – filled with secrets, mysteries, and knowledge.
